Вопрос от Анонимного юзера 16 февраля 2025 09:29
Выберите все номера графов, в которых нет цикла
Ответ нейросети
16 февраля 2025 09:29
Чтобы решить задачу, связанную с графами, нам нужно понять, что такое цикл в графе и как его можно выявить.
Определение графа и цикла:
- Граф – это множество вершин (узлов) и рёбер (связей) между ними.
- Циклом в графе называется последовательность рёбер, которая начинает и заканчивается в одной и той же вершине, при этом ни одна из рёбер не используется дважды, кроме как для возврата в начальную вершину.
Этапы решения задачи:
Понимание структуры графа:
- Граф может быть ориентированным (рёбра имеют направление) или неориентированным (рёбра не имеют направления).
- Циклы могут присутствовать в обоих типах графов, и их наличие/отсутствие определяет свойства графа.
Анализ графов:
- Для каждого графа нарисуйте его структуру (если она доступна) или оцените его по данным, представленным в текстовом виде.
- Посмотрите на рёбра и вершины. Если из одной вершины можно добраться обратно через другие вершины, это указывает на наличие цикла.
Критерии нахождения циклов:
- Для ориентированных графов: можно использовать алгоритмы поиска в глубину (DFS) или поиска в ширину (BFS), чтобы проверить наличие обратных рёбер.
- Для неориентированных графов: если вы можете вернуться в исходную вершину, не пройдя через одно и то же ребро дважды, значит, цикл существует.
Итог:
- Пройдите по каждому графу в задании и отметьте те графы, в которых не обнаружены циклы. Это будут графы, где рёбра ведут лишь в одну сторону (в ориентированных графах) или не образуют никаких замкнутых последовательностей (в неориентированных графах).
Если у вас есть конкретные графы с номерами, укажите их, и я помогу вам провести анализ на наличие циклов более детально!
Понравился ответ?
Задай свой вопрос
Напиши любую задачу или вопрос, а нейросеть её решит



